This position may be filled remotely, or in any of our office locations. Available schedules for this position are Sunday-Thursday and Tuesday-Saturday. The Conflicts Analyst is responsible for handling all conflicts-related functions as part the initial intake of new clients/matters and the production of the conflict results report, and also assists with the coordination and documentation for resolving potential conflicts of interest. Essential job functions include:
- Responsible for processing conflict searches for daily new client and new matter requests in a timely manner.
- Perform detailed corporate research using various search resources. Includes analysis, interpretation, and application of information via recent press releases and historical references to entities.
- Thorough review of Intapp Open workflow requests including detailed understanding of the submissions to ensure key information is included for appropriate processing.
- Provide detailed review of Conflict Results Report to identify true potential conflicts based on established team guidelines.
- When appropriate, conduct necessary research to determine materiality of potential conflicts.
- Research Conflicts Database and other firm documents to ensure appropriate conflicts resolution.
- Contact the appropriate request stakeholders in effort to clear potential conflicts.
- Communicate daily with the Manager regarding resolution of potential conflicts of interest or any areas of concern relevant to pending requests.
- Thoroughly document and organize documentation regarding the resolution of potential conflicts of interest.
- Maintain telephone and personal contact with attorneys and staff on conflict of interest matters.
- Track status of outstanding or on-going Work Flow requests.
- Handle special projects assigned by the Director of Conflicts Operations and Conflicts Managers.
- High School Diploma or GED required; 2- or 4-year degree preferred.
- 3-5 years' experience required, preferably in a professional services environment.
- Previous experience with Intapp required.
- Experience following bankruptcy guidelines and related rules with respect to conflicts processing preferred.
- Ability to organize and prioritize numerous tasks and complete under time constraints.
- Ability to perform effectively with moderate supervision and within established time limits and on-going deadlines.
- Ability to interact effectively and professionally and provide exceptional service.
- Ability to respond to requests requiring analysis and decision making for new clients/matter processing.
